ColorExplorer is a free color palette generator and color scheme designer. It allows users to create, customize, and export color palettes for projects and designs. The tool includes advanced features like color blindness simulation, palette analytics, and accessibility checking.
Colorwheely is a free, open-source color palette generator and color scheme designer. It allows users to easily create color palettes and harmonies from scratch or by uploading images. Colorwheely has an intuitive interface and advanced features for customizing palettes.
